Key Roofing Upgrades for Storm Protection
-
1. Impact-Resistant Roofing Materials
A key method to storm-proof your roof is selecting impact-resistant materials. Materials like metal, slate, and specially engineered asphalt shingles are more resistant to high winds and flying debris compared to traditional shingles. These materials are designed to resist damage and punctures during extreme weather.
-
2. Reinforced Roof Decking
The deck beneath your roofing materials plays a critical role in the roof’s strength. Reinforcing your roof deck with durable materials ensures it can withstand powerful winds. Properly secured decking helps prevent your roof from being lifted off during a storm, a common cause of widespread damage.
-
3. Upgraded Flashing and Sealant
Flashing helps protect the vulnerable areas of your roof, such as around chimneys, vents, and valleys, from water infiltration. Upgrading to high-quality flashing and sealant prevents water from seeping into your home, especially during heavy rain or wind-driven storms. Look for flashing made from materials like copper or aluminum for increased durability.
-
4. Wind-Resistant Roofing Installation
Correct installation is essential for making sure your roof can withstand wind forces. A professional contractor should install your roof using proper fasteners and techniques to ensure wind resistance. For example, hurricane clips or metal straps can be used to secure the roof to the house structure, significantly increasing wind resistance.
-
5. Gutter and Downspout Maintenance
Gutters and downspouts help direct rainwater off your roof and away from your home. If gutters become clogged, water may back up, leading to leaks and roof damage. Regularly maintaining your gutters and ensuring that they’re properly secured to the roof can prevent damage during heavy storms.
-
6. Installing a Roof Maintenance System
A roof maintenance system that automatically detects issues like leaks or loose shingles helps catch problems early. Some systems even include weather monitoring that alerts homeowners to extreme weather conditions, so you can prepare your roof in advance.
Choosing the Best Roofing Contractor for Storm-Resistant Upgrades
When considering storm-proofing upgrades, it’s essential to hire a trusted and experienced roofing contractor. Look for companies that specialize in storm-resistant roofs and have experience working with impact-resistant materials. Additionally, ensure that they are licensed, insured, and familiar with local building codes that may require specific storm-proofing standards.
